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Huntersville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Huntersville with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Huntersville is at Huntersville Apartment Homes listed at $1,435.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Huntersville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Huntersville is $2,447.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Huntersville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Huntersville is a 2,383 square feet unit starting from $3,300 at The Millwright.

What is the average size for Huntersville 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Huntersville is currently 1,747 sq ft.
